Phone Network Performance in White Plains, Georgia
In White Plains, Georgia, mobile network performance varies among the major carriers, each offering unique strengths and challenges for users. Let’s delve into how Verizon, AT&T, and T-Mobile stack up in this locale.Verizonâs High-Speed Coverage in White Plains
Verizon continues to deliver commendable service in White Plains, boasting a mean download speed of 45.9 Mbps and a mean upload speed of 3.4 Mbps. With a total coverage rating of 98.71%, users can expect robust connectivity throughout the region. Although latency averages around 42 ms, the median latency is slightly better at 39 ms, indicating reliable performance for streaming and online activities. Interestingly, Verizon’s coverage for 4G and 5G stands at an impressive 98.27%, making it a solid choice for those who prioritize speed and reliability. While speeds can fluctuate, with the 90th percentile reaching up to 117.9 Mbps, the overall consistency percentage sits at 50%, meaning users may experience variable performance under different conditions.AT&T Coverage Strength in White Plains
AT&T emerges as a strong contender, offering a mean download speed of 38.3 Mbps and a notably higher mean upload speed of 5.7 Mbps. With a total coverage rate of 99.33%, users in White Plains can enjoy extensive reach across urban and rural areas alike. Latency is impressively low, averaging 28 ms, which enhances the overall user experience, particularly for real-time applications like gaming or video calls. AT&Tâs median download speed is slightly better than Verizonâs at 39.9 Mbps, while its coverage for 4G and 5G is also robust at 99.31%. The consistency percentage of 66.7% suggests that users are likely to experience stable performance more often than not, making AT&T a reliable option in the area.How T-Mobile Performs in White Plains
T-Mobileâs performance in White Plains shows some room for improvement. With a mean download speed of 11.4 Mbps and an upload speed of 2.5 Mbps, T-Mobile lags behind its competitors. The coverage stands at 97.03%, which is still decent, but users may find themselves facing slower speeds during peak times or in more congested areas. The average latency of 53 ms can also be a drawback for those requiring swift response times. Notably, the 90th percentile download speed peaks at 18.1 Mbps, but with a consistency percentage of only 50%, users might find their experience to be quite variable. Overall, while T-Mobile offers acceptable coverage, its performance metrics suggest that users might want to consider other options for a more reliable mobile experience. In conclusion, while all three carriers provide coverage to White Plains, AT&T stands out as the most reliable choice overall, combining strong speed, low latency, and extensive coverage.
